Khodgaon is a village in Narayanpur Tehsil of Narayanpur district in Chhattisgarh. Its Census location code is 449661.

About Khodgaon village record

The source record places Khodgaon in Narayanpur Tehsil of Narayanpur district, Chhattisgarh. Its Census village code is 449661.

The Census 2011 record reports population 440, 98 households, area 831.17 hectares, PIN code 494661.
